The Sun Hydraulics ZLQ (Material Number: ZLQ) is a line mount manifold designed to accommodate high flow hydraulic systems. This model features an inline body type with an interface that complies with the 1.50 SAE C61 metric standards, ensuring compatibility and ease of integration into existing systems. The mounting configuration includes 11 through-holes, each with a diameter of .53 inches (13.5 mm), allowing for secure and versatile installation options. The manifold is equipped with open cavities conforming to the T19A cavity specification, facilitating efficient fluid management within the system. Port size for this model is designated as 1-12 Code 61, supporting robust hydraulic connections and ensuring reliable performance under demanding conditions. Constructed from 6061T651 aluminum, the manifold offers excellent corrosion resistance and durability, making it suitable for various environmental conditions without the need for anodizing. However, it is crucial to note that aluminum manifolds like this one are not rated for pressures exceeding 3000 psi (210 bar), emphasizing the importance of adhering to specified pressure limits to maintain system integrity. Notes:
- Important: Carefully consider the maximum system pressure. The pressure rating of the manifold is dependent on the manifold material, with the port type/size a secondary consideration. Manifolds constructed of aluminum are not rated for pressures higher than 3000 psi (210 bar), regardless of the port type/size specified.
